Psychiatrist Examination

People often feel reluctant about having a psychiatrist examination. However, it can be essential if symptoms and concerns are new or are accompanied by other medical issues.

Medical Interview

A psychiatrist examination needs a comprehensive clinical interview. Your psychiatrist will ask you a series of concerns, including your existing signs and how they affect your life, any previous online psychiatric assessment treatments and medications, family history of mental disorder, and other illness and allergies you may have. Your psychiatrist will likewise need to know about your individual relationships, profession, hobbies and interests, cultural background, adherence to spiritual beliefs, and any other substantial info that might help identify your condition.

The psychiatric assessment report interview can last as much as 90 minutes or more. It's essential to be honest with your physician during the interview so that they have all the information they need to make a diagnosis and supply the very best possible take care of you.

During the interview, your psychiatrist will likewise observe your demeanor and non-verbal cues. They will pay attention to your look, whether you make eye contact or are withdrawn, how you speak and listen, and how rapidly or gradually you respond to questions.

After finishing the medical interview, your psychiatrist will establish a case formulation. This is a comprehensive understanding of your distinct scenario and the underlying reasons for your symptoms, in addition to any contributing factors and preserving systems. This will inform the development of a treatment plan customized to your needs and objectives.

Your psychiatrist will also evaluate your medical history to make sure that there are no other physical conditions causing or intensifying your symptoms. If you have a history of compound abuse or other mental health disorders, your psychiatrist will take that into account too.

Your psychiatrist might use standardized assessment tools, surveys or rating scales to collect extra information. These tools are normally not part of the scientific interview, but they can supply important insights into your level of operating and help determine particular symptoms. Psychiatrists will likewise use reassessment interviews to track your progress and evaluate the effectiveness of your treatment strategy. This is a common practice among healthcare suppliers and is intended to supply you with the finest possible result.
Mental Status Examination

In clinical psychiatry, the mental status examination (MSE) is a procedure of observation and questioning that helps doctor evaluate a patient's state of mind, thoughts and habits. The MSE is a photo of a patient's frame of mind at the time of the interview, and might be utilized in conjunction with other screening to assist determine a psychiatric medical diagnosis.

During this part of the assessment, your doctor will take an extensive history of any symptoms that led you to seek treatment. This will include information of your providing problem, as well as any extra signs that you've had more than the past week or two, such as headaches or difficulty sleeping. Doctor will also ask about any other health issues you have and any psychiatric medications that you're presently taking.

It's essential that your healthcare service provider get a thorough understanding of your psychiatric history to make sure a precise medical diagnosis. If a medical condition is not effectively diagnosed or dealt with, it can lead to more severe psychiatric signs. For instance, if a patient has a medical condition such as dementia or a neurological issue like Parkinson's disease, it can impact their capability to believe clearly and comprehend what they're hearing and seeing.

A comprehensive MSE should consist of questions about your existing mindset, such as whether you're having difficulty concentrating or remembering. Your supplier will likewise ask you if you're depressed or distressed, and if you're having hallucinations or other symptoms of psychosis. The MSE can likewise include questions about how you feel physically, such as if you're feeling depressed or starving or if you have any discomfort or injury that's affecting your ideas or behaviors.

The MSE should likewise cover a detailed review of the patient's family and individual life. This consists of inquiring about any family members who have actually had psychiatric problems and how they were treated. It's likewise a great idea to record the patient's instructional history, consisting of how far they entered school and whether they participated in special education classes.

Idea Content

In this section of the MSE, the clinician explains what the patient is believing. This may include deceptions, phobias and fascinations. These ideas are examined for their sensible consistency and coherence. They are likewise examined for their strength and uniqueness. Ideas that are bizarre and irregular, or those which involve a deception of reference (beliefs in unrelated occasions, objects or persons having unique significance) recommend schizophrenia or schizoaffective disorder. Forceful, intrusive and repeated thoughts that are unable to be fended off or stopped are classical functions of obsessive-compulsive condition. Suicidal or bloodthirsty thoughts are noted for their presence and assessed for their capability to lead to an act of suicide (guys rea) or simply as an idea that is unavoidable, undesirable, and not able to be stopped or avoided from happening (actus voidus).

This part of the MSE is often the biggest and most detailed section. It may consist of thoughts about suicide, an absence of future orientation and any other psychotic material like hallucinations, phobic or compulsive content. The presence of self-destructive or homicidal ideas are documented for their frequency, strength and specificity. The clinician also asks the patient to describe the reason for these sensations.

The psychiatrist examines the reliability of the patient's description of signs and the impact they have on the patient's life. This is done by evaluating the patient's intellectual endowment, their viewed honesty and motivations. It is also important to assess the degree of psychosis and natural defect if present.
